Arriva Yorkshire 1909

1918
Back to Home Back to Index Back to Arriva UK index
1920
1919 SN 15 LLJ AD E40D SFD4HSBRFEGXD8195 AD E445/6 H45/31F

Leeds
14th November 2019
Leeds
5th August 2016

Back to Home Back to Index